Job Opportunity: Person in Charge

CPL Healthcare is excited to announce that we are now accepting CVs from experienced Social Care Professionals for the role of Person in Charge in Kilshrewley, Longford for our well-established client in the disability service sector.

Purpose of the role: To provide the highest possible standards of support to those who use our clients' services.

The ideal candidate would preferably have experience working with autism. The Manager will act as the Person in Charge for existing services, ensuring compliance with the Department of Health Regulations and HIQA Standards.

Requirements:
  1. A minimum of 3 years of managerial experience within a Social Care Setting
  2. A professional degree (min level 7) in Social Care or relevant qualification
  3. Experience in managing residential services
  4. Full driving license and access to own transport
  5. Working knowledge of legislation and HIQA standards of care.
